Together, the TIP and Prioritized Project Lists provide Fort Worth with: ■ A fiscally grounded pipeline of ready-to- advance roadway projects ■ A long-term roadmap that supports ultimate system build-out ■ An updated, data-driven Active Transportation network vision ■ A coordinated, phased strategy that manages cost, risk, and implementation timelines ■ A flexible program that can adapt to new growth, funding opportunities, and system performance trends
Project Pipeline Identifies projects that are positioned to move into design and delivery as resources allow.
Long-Term Roadmap Provides a clear view of how near- and long-term improvements support ultimate system build-out.
Active Transportation Network Updates the City’s bikeway and pedestrian framework to guide future multimodal investments.
Phased Implementation Strategy Coordinates timing, cost, and risk considerations to support realistic project sequencing.
Flexible Program Structure Allows the project list to adjust as growth patterns, funding opportunities, and system needs evolve.
